Donna Karan To Hold Garage Sale. Seriously.

DonnakaranDonna Karan is cleaning out her closets and selling it all.
WWD reports that the designer will be holding the sale this March 14th and 15th at  the Stephan Weiss Studio at 711 Greenwich street near her Urban Zen store. The sale is set to include items from all her fashion collections as well as personal belongings she has gathered over the past 35 years. Prices will range from $20 to $2,000, and the proceeds will benefit Karan's Urban Zen Initiative which raises funds for wellness and health charities.
Apparently, Karan had become something of a hoarder,

"It was 35 years of collecting and shopping all over the world," Karan said, sifting through the racks. "Before I knew it, I was able to fill a warehouse. It just got out of control."

Yeesh!
While the merchandise has not yet been finalized, it is expected to include vintage Karan ready - to - wear as well as items worn by Barbara Streisand and items purchased as design inspiration. Depending on how it is promoted and organized, this event could either be a nightmare or the best tag sale ever. Either way, it is bound to be interesting.
